Seventeen Magazine June 1976 – Summer Beauty Issue – No Label – VG
This vintage June 1976 Seventeen Magazine is the Summer Beauty Issue, filled with seasonal beauty tips, vacation-ready fashion, and engaging features on teen life and culture. From the Seventeen Beauty Tram tour to profiles of teens headed to the Olympics, this issue captures the energy and optimism of summer in the mid-1970s.
